Investigations into Lameness

Many of the patients that we see have not had a formal diagnosis of their mobility problem. Treatments may have been tried, which may have been ineffective or only effective for a short period, with lameness returning when the treatment was withdrawn, or when exercise levels were increased. We are very used to assessing animals where the cause of lameness has not yet been identified.

We provide a thorough assessment

Our assessment is thorough and will include taking a detailed history from you about your pet’s general health and the specifics surrounding their mobility.

We will assess their gait whilst walking outside and examine them carefully. We will also review any videos that you have taken of your pet when at home, since lameness can be more apparent when they are in their own environment. If your own vet has already performed further investigations, then the results of these will be reviewed too.
